To achieve your mini natural facial, first start off with a few products from your fridge. Plain, vanilla yogurt is the best natural base you can use for creating a relaxing and refreshing facial. Yogurt contains Vitamin K which makes skin pretty and helps fight facial bacteria which can cause acne.

Next, reach for your bottle of Honey. Honey is another natural ingredient that helps fix blemishes and revitalize the face. Added it with yogurt and you've got yourself a killer facial cream.

Last but not least, don't forget your oats! Oatmeal, a longtime skin friend for ailments ranging from chicken pox to dry skin is just the thing to make your natural facial cream come together. Combine all ingredients to make a facial paste and then apply liberally to your tired, stressed out face.

For people who aren't easily tolerative of "messy" applications, you might want to have a few towel's handy in the bathroom while applying and removing your natural facial cream. The oatmeal likes to paste itself to whatever it comes in contact with, which is excellent news for your face, and even your hands, arms, and elbows.
